Mnova can be installed on Windows, macOS, and Linux systems.
Please follow this link to download Mnova v 14.2.3: https://mestrelab.com/download/mnova/
Please note: Mnova NMR Predict is included in Mnova and the plugin is selected by default during installation of Mnova.
Instructions: Once you have downloaded the installer file from Mestrelab, please download the respective license file below for your system. Once you install and run Mnova, go to ‘Help/Get-Install' menu and click on 'Install' button ('Help/Evaluate-Buy’ and click on ‘Activate’ if you are using Mnova v8.0.0 or older) then navigate to the license file and double click on it.
Chemistry has a license for Mnova v 14.2.3. Please take care to download and install that specific version.
